Three-year old’s rape: Sikh body calls incident ‘heinous’, demands exemplary punishment to culprit
Srinagar. Calling the rape of a three year old girl in Sumbal area of North Kashmir’s Bandipora district girl a heinous crime the All Party Sikh coordination Committee (APSCC) Tuesday demanded exemplary punishment to the culprit.
APSCC Chairman, Jagmohan Singh Raina said the case was fit to be registered under POCSO (Protection of children from sexual offences) Act of J&K.
Raina expected a swift action by the state government on fasts track basis so that in future no body repeats such heinous crime.
“Kashmir valley is known as a safe place for females and such incident will not be tolerated by the people living in the valley,” he added. The APSCC termed the incident as a shocking and an inhuman act.
“The victim is the daughter of every Kashmiri. We feel ashamed after hearing this crime and want justice to the family,” the APSCC said.
“We express solidarity with the family of the girl and urge society to raise strong voice against this crime committed against a small baby of three years'” it added.
